NANAIMO, BRITISH COLUMBIA--(Marketwire - Feb. 10, 2008) - Key
findings of the BC Pacific Salmon Forum's 2007 research program were
released today based on preliminary reports of some fifteen research
projects involving over 30 scientists and other personnel. This
research program is aimed at improving understanding of the
Broughton Archipelago's ecosystem with research projects focused on
oceanography, potential role of sticklebacks, the natal stream
origin of pink and chum salmon, marine monitoring of juvenile pink
and chum salmon and sea lice, impacts of lice on salmon, wild fish
health and salmon population dynamics.
